to most people in America that the "internal value of the dollar is greater than that of the 1929 dollar. It will buy for them more food, clothing, wheat, cotton, corn and labour, Indeed. It will buy more of most things.
Creditors used to insert the "gold clause" into contracts in order to prevent their being paid with depreciated dollars. The abrogation of the "gold clause" has injured, of course, any creditor who wished to buy gold with repaid money. But if he wants to buy something else, he will probably And that he is being repaid in appreciated dollars. In the last year the frightful appreciation of the dollar has been checked and a slight depreciation has occurred. But the dollar is still mare valuable than it was in 1929. There need be no cause for crying havoc in- less and until the value of the dollar declines very much more than it has in the last year.
